/*var str='啦啦啦';
var str1='哈哈哈' //charAt() 返回指定索引处的字符串
console.log(str.charAt(3)) //charCodeAt() 返回指定索引处的Unicode;
console.log(str.charCodeAt('2')) //String.fromCharCode() 将对应的unicode转为实际的字符串;
console.log(String.fromCharCode(39640,37329,26725)); //concat() 连接多个字符串,并返回一个新的字符串;原来的字符串不会改变;
console.log(str.concat('真帅',21321,str1)) //indexOf() 查找str在父级元素中的位置,如果存在,返回索引,否则返回-1;
console.log(str.indexOf('帅')) //lastIndexOf() 查找str在父级元素中最后的位置
console.log(str1.lastIndexOf('哈'))*/ var jm='vaddsadasadaas' //slice(x,y) 返回字符串索引位于x和y之间的字符串(包含x,但不包含y)(-1值最后一个,-2值倒数第二个,以此类推);
console.log(jm.slice(0,-2)); //split(sep,limit) 将字符串分割为数组,limit为分割的最大数量,sep为分割点;
console.log(jm.split('s',3)); //substr(start,length) 字符串的截取,从索引为start的位置开始截取,截取length个;
console.log(jm.substr(4,2)); //substring(from,to) 返回字符串索引在from和to之间的字符串,不包含to
console.log(jm.substring(6,4)) //toLowerCase() 将字符串转为小写;
//toUpperCase() 将字符串转为大写;
var ar=jm.split('s',3);
var ar1=[]
for (var i=0;i<ar.length;i++) {
var a=ar[i].charAt(0).toUpperCase();
ar[i]=ar[i].replace(ar[i].charAt(0),a)
ar1=ar1+ar[i]+' '
}
console.log(ar1) //replace(x,y) 将字符串中的第一个x转为b
console.log(jm.replace(/a/g,'b'))

最新文章

  1. 字符串哈希函数(String Hash Functions)
  2. Linux:文件类型和权限
  3. Pipe(点积叉积的应用POJ1039)
  4. 刀哥多线程Barrier异步gcd-08-barrier_async
  5. WorkerScript QML Type
  6. Jmeter接口测试-badboy录制脚本(二)
  7. jQuery Mobile 入门基础教程
  8. Androidproject夹
  9. 【Linux】ssh免密登录
  10. 在C#中interface与abstract class的区别
  11. 当页面上需要的字段不在model中时候,需要自行设置该字段
  12. Swift DispatchQueue
  13. Real Time Rendering 2
  14. 获取 user-agents
  15. Unable to open file &#39;.RES&#39;
  16. vcruntime140.dll 丢失64位系统
  17. luoguP4320 道路相遇 圆方树
  18. 通讯录结构体方法的实现 和VS中存在的一些问题的分析
  19. BZOJ 1046 上升序列(LIS变形)
  20. (转)vs2010 vs2013等vs中如何统计整个项目的代码行数

热门文章

  1. 1.bootstrap基础简介
  2. 7.Java关键字和保留字
  3. 学习EChart.js(四) 移动端显示
  4. 浏览器相关--H5本地存储
  5. UVA-1152-4 Values whose Sum is 0---中途相遇法
  6. 数据类型.md
  7. POJ3068 &quot;Shortest&quot; pair of paths
  8. 在Windos上安装Nginx
  9. week9:Recommender Systems
  10. PAT——1070. 结绳